OIL AND GAS COMMUNICATIONS ON THE FRINGE


Pipelines that transport oil and liquefied natural gas are often located in remote and extremely challenging locations. To stay connected to pipelines at various critical junctions in the field, organizations need reliable communications devices and specialized antenna assemblies to boost signal strength within fringe network coverage areas.

CONNECTING ON THE FRINGE


Oil and gas companies need solutions that enable the remote monitoring of hundreds of miles of pipeline crisscrossing our nations fields, forests, and mountain ranges. Spotty connections to equipment on the fringe makes the real-time monitoring of pressure sensors, flow meters, and more difficult. These organizations need low power solutions for remote areas located several miles from the nearest power sources and cell towers.

PURPOSE-BUILT INDUSTRIAL LTE ROUTERS


USAT works with several oil and gas organizations across North America. Many have asked USAT to help replace soon to be outdated 3G routers with more robust 4G solutions.

To help our customers comply with environmental reporting requirements, they asked for cellular routers capable of redundancy with cellular failover. They also need devices that met predefined specific SCADA  hardware requirements.

And to better cope with limited electricity access, they requested low power devices compatible with photovoltaic arrays. USAT was able to help them select the perfect gateway for their needs - an AirLink RV50X industrial router - and so much more.

SPECIALIZED HIGH-GAIN ANTENNAS


These same organizations cited varying connection reliability at different points along their distribution pipelines. Some monitoring locations were located within five miles of a local cell tower, while others were as far as 20 miles out.

USAT was able to match the antenna to the specific needs of each location. For locations closest to existing cell towers (1+ miles from nearest tower), we provided a variation of the Poynting XPOL-2 directional antenna.

For fringe areas (8+ miles from nearest tower), we provided two long-range Log Periodic Directional Antennas (LPDA) in a dual configuration with polarization brackets and custom cut and crimped cabling kits.

SOLAR POWERED WEATHERPROOF ENCLOSURES


Remote oil and gas pipelines are subject to some of the most extreme elements mother nature has to throw at them. Because of this, most of the hardware they utilize need to be hardened against the elements. For added protection, most pipeline communications assemblies are enclosed within weatherproofed communications boxes.

For clients who either have no access to direct power lines or regularly experience outages along those lines, electricity was a major concern. Thankfully for them, USAT is no stranger to customizing off-grid solutions to fit their exacting needs.

The IoT engineers at USAT architect and assemble single panel systems designed for use with pole-mounted panels, NEMA enclosures, and battery arrays to power wireless modems and the equipment connected to them.

RELIABLE REMOTE CONNECTIVITY


Most of our oil and gas clients utilize our DevProv+ services to provision their devices to work within their existing network infrastructures. Many also utilize our engineering services to create poled-mounted NEMA enclosures to host their routers, antennas, custom cabling, and solar arrays.

The results? Every one of our clients' distribution lines saw instant increases in connection speed, strength, and reliability. And with Airlink Management Software (ALMS) they were able to easily automate event reporting with over-the-air device registration, configuration, monitoring, and management.
